WebPress your raw edge up by ¼ inch (6mm) all the way around the hem. Press it up again either by a wider amount. I am going to do my second press as ¾ inch (2cm). Pressing Equally - Press the hem up by two equal amounts. For example ½ inch and ½ inch (12mm). Here is the first fold. First Fold of a Double Fold Hem.
